Vail Valley is rated # 2 “Vail Valley, Colorado: Vail long has had an efficient and convenient bus transportation system in the village. It is considered the largest free bus system in America. There's a modest fee for the bus ride between Vail and Beaver Creek resorts, about 12 miles apart. A car is totally unnecessary at what is among the world's most popular ski resorts. Transportation from Denver International Airport (121 miles away) is easy. Colorado Mountain Express is one of several dependable ground carriers. Another option is to fly into Eagle Airport, 30 minutes from the village (20 minutes from Beaver Creek). Plenty of shuttles and taxis are available from that little airport, and some lodges provide courtesy pick-ups as well.”
